The motor housing of electric vehicles is typically made of aluminum alloy and demands high dimensional and positional accuracy. Given the relatively large size and depth of the components, PCD (polycrystalline diamond) combination tools are generally employed in a single setup to complete the machining process.
Electric vehicle air-conditioning systems commonly use aluminum-alloy scroll compressors. Machining the orbiting and fixed scroll components requires stringent perpendicularity tolerances, and the scroll walls are thin-walled, difficult-to-machine features. The development of PCD form-milling cutters has effectively addressed this challenge.
